Maison  >  Article  >  interface Web  >  Vue2.6 prend-il en charge IE ?

Vue2.6 prend-il en charge IE ?

PHPz
PHPzoriginal
2023-05-08 10:21:36774parcourir

Vue est un framework front-end populaire qui aide les développeurs à créer des applications Web complexes. Vue 2.6 est la dernière version du framework Vue, qui inclut de nombreuses nouvelles fonctionnalités et améliorations. Cependant, certains développeurs s'inquiètent de savoir s'il prend en charge le navigateur IE. Après tout, la base d'utilisateurs d'IE est encore assez importante.

La première chose à préciser est que Vue2.6 prend en charge IE11 et supérieur. La prise en charge d'ECMAScript 6 (ES6) a été introduite dans Vue 2.6, ce qui signifie que Vue rétrogradera automatiquement vers ES5 sur les navigateurs qui ne prennent pas en charge ES6. IE11 est la dernière version d'IE à prendre en charge ES6, donc Vue 2.6 peut fonctionner normalement sur cette version.

Cependant, vous pouvez rencontrer certains problèmes lors de l'utilisation de Vue dans IE11. Ces problèmes sont généralement causés par le manque de certaines fonctionnalités ES6 dans IE. Surtout lorsque vous utilisez des composants Vue, vous pouvez rencontrer des problèmes de compatibilité. Pour résoudre ces problèmes, Vue propose quelques solutions.

Tout d’abord, vous pouvez utiliser du polyfill. Polyfill est une bibliothèque JavaScript qui fournit les fonctionnalités manquantes aux navigateurs. Par exemple, Babel-polyfill est une bibliothèque polyfill couramment utilisée qui prend en charge les fonctions ES6 pour IE afin de garantir la compatibilité de Vue dans IE.

Deuxièmement, vous pouvez utiliser les outils de construction de Vue pour résoudre certains problèmes de compatibilité. Par exemple, lorsque vous utilisez l'outil de construction Vue, vous pouvez spécifier la version de « template-compiler » à utiliser pour compiler le composant Vue. Cela garantira que votre composant fonctionne correctement dans IE. De plus, vous pouvez également utiliser le plug-in « polyfill » dans Vue-cli pour ajouter automatiquement du polyfill, simplifiant ainsi le processus de compatibilité.

En plus des méthodes ci-dessus, vous pouvez également adopter quelques bonnes pratiques pour garantir la compatibilité de votre programme Vue dans IE. Par exemple, évitez d'utiliser des fonctionnalités non prises en charge dans ES6, utilisez les outils polyfill et shim appropriés, et utilisez les plug-ins et bibliothèques officiels de Vue, etc.

En bref, même si vous pouvez rencontrer des problèmes de compatibilité lors de l'utilisation de Vue dans IE, Vue 2.6, en tant que dernière version, a apporté des améliorations majeures pour prendre en charge IE11 et supérieur. Parallèlement, Vue propose également des solutions pour résoudre les problèmes de compatibilité. Si vous rencontrez des problèmes lors de l'utilisation de Vue, vous pouvez les résoudre en suivant les méthodes ci-dessus.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n